Ваш браузер устарел!

Вы пользуетесь устаревшим браузером Internet Explorer. Данная версия браузера не поддерживает многие современные технологии, из-за чего многие страницы сайта отображаются некорректно, и могут работать не все функции. Рекомендуем просматривать сайт с помощью актуальных версий браузеров Google Chrome, Safari, Mozilla Firefox, Opera Microsoft Edge

Мы уверены, что back-end разработчиком может быть каждый. Для достижения цели, от вас требуется желание, усердие и дисциплина. Остальное мы берем на себя.

Ценности

Наши ценности

Обучение в Компьютерной Академии ШАГ базируется на трех обязательных составляющих эффективного образования

Актуальная программа

Знания и навыки, которые получают наши студенты, должны соответствовать требованиям работодателей сегодня и в будущем. Поэтому мы пересматриваем и обновляем программу курса каждые 6 месяцев.

Преподаватели-практики

Преподаватели Академии ШАГ – специалисты ведущих IT-компаний с опытом работы минимум 5 лет. На занятиях студенты получают только актуальные знания из реальной практики.

Дружеская атмосфера

Мы создали особую среду обучения, где преподаватели и студенты общаются на равных. Наши учебные классы и лаборатории обустроены комфортными рабочими местами, компьютерной техникой и лицензионным программным обеспечением.

Для кого

Для кого

Для кого разработана программа

Получат первую профессию, не откладывая на потом свою мечту стать программистом

Освоят вторую специальность параллельно с университетским образованием

Которых не устраивает текущая карьерная и финансовая перспектива, смогут переучиться на back-end разработчика и построить карьеру в IT-индустрии

Систематизируют свои знания и получат рабочие навыки, востребованные в современном IT

Программа

Программа

Программа обучения

В основе программы лежат реальные требования IT-рынка.

Наши методисты и преподаватели постоянно работают над её улучшением и обновлением, чтобы выпускники ШАГа могли достойно показать себя перед работодателем.

  • Введение в web-технологии. Структура HTML. Форматирование текста с помощью HTML;
  • Форматирование при помощи CSS. Списки. CSS отступы и поля;
  • Графика в web-дизайне. Оптимизация графики. Гиперссылки. Принципы навигации web-сайта;
  • Таблицы;
  • Позиционирование. Верстка web-страниц блоками;
  • Формы. Фреймы;
  • Введение в web-программирование на PHP;
  • Работа с формами, функции;
  • Системы контроля версий;
  • ООП, регулярные выражения;
  • Работа с файлами, ошибки и исключения, cookies и сессии;
  • Использование PHPUnit;
  • Паттерны проектирования. MVC, MVP, MVVM. Принципы проектирования классов SOLID;
  • Введение в работу с базами данных;
  • Взаимодействие с СУБД MySQL: административные возможности и взаимодействие с PHP-кодом;
  • Работа в команде, управление программными проектами;
  • AJAX и PHP, Использование frameworks, CMS и PHP;
  • Введение в JavaScript. Объект. Массивы. Объект Array. Строки. Объект String. Объект Date. Объект Math. Введение в объектно-ориентированное программирование;
  • Обработка событий;
  • Browser Object Model. Document Object Model;
  • Формы. Проверка достоверности форм. Использование cookie;
  • Рисование с помощью canvas, поддержка медиа-возможностей. Стили и анимация;
  • JSON, AJAX. Использование метода POST. Введение в jQuery;
  • События и jQuery. Взаимодействие с DOM;
  • Использование плагинов jQuery;
Скачать детальную программу

Вы сможете

По окончании курса вы сможете

  1. Разбираться в тонкостях создания веб-приложений с использованием PHP;
  2. Понимать особенности реализации механизмов ООП в PHP;
  3. Взаимодействовать с источниками данных. Проектировать базы данных;
  4. Создавать запросы различной степени сложности. Внедрять AJAX в веб-приложения;
  5. Пользоваться системой контроля версий. Понимать основы командного взаимодействия;
  6. Применять паттерны проектирования. Использовать юнит-тестирование. Создавать веб-проекты с использованием PHP и паттерна MVC;
  7. Использовать фреймворки Codeigniter и Laravel для создания веб-проектов;
  8. Применять различные конструкции HTML и использовать конструкции CSS;
  9. Формировать содержимое web-документов для различных экранов — от стандартных браузеров до мобильных устройств;
  10. Владеть базовыми конструкциями языка JavaScript. Создавать функции-обработчики различных событий;
  11. Взаимодействовать с объектами BOM и DOM;
  12. Сериализовать и парсить данные, используя JSON. Применять различные принципы создания асинхронных запросов с помощью AJAX;
Подробнее
Формы обучения

Формы обучения

Курс “Back-end разработка”

от 3055 грн в месяц

Курс «Back-end разработка» – для тех, кто хочет выучить back-end разработку и язык программирования PHP с нуля и получить практические навыки back-end разработки. Этот язык программирования эффективно взаимодействует с контентом сайта, обрабатывает данные и работает с файлами. PHP похож на язык программирования С, но имеет ряд значительных преимуществ.

русский

15-55 лет

1 год

2 раза в неделю по 2 учебные пары в вечернее время.

Как построено обучение в Академии

Обучение в ШАГе построено по четкому алгоритму. В начале занятий вы получаете знания. С применением этих знаний на практике и в домашних заданиях, вырабатывается умение. Многократно применяя новые умения, решая примеры, задачи, лабораторные, тесты, Вы тренируете навык. Когда навык студента направляется на реализацию реальных проектов, защиту курсовых и дипломных работ, бизнес-ориентированных задач, на участие в конкурсах и хакатонах, рождается компетенция. Работодателю не нужны ваши знания. Ему нужна компетенция в решении рабочих задач и бизнес-процессов.

Как проходит обучение

Как проходит обучение

Обучение в ШАГе организовано так, чтобы студент мог максимально погрузиться в свою специальность, не отвлекаясь на лишнее. У нас нет письменных экзаменов, и тестов на заучивание. Только промежуточные тесты для самопроверки усвоения предмета. На защите дипломных проектов присутствуют представители IT-компаний, и старательный студент может сразу найти хорошую работу.

Выпускники работают

Компании, в которых работают выпускники ШАГа